Embodiment 1

[0025] The invention provides a technical solution: a fire-proof and weather-resistant polypropylene powder coating, including (according to mass percentage): 40% polypropylene, 15% polyamide resin, 0.2% maleic anhydride, 4% flame retardant, oxidation 0.2% of zinc, 0.2% of antioxidant, 0.2% of light stabilizer, 0.8% of titanate coupling agent, 1.2% of xylene, 0.2% of carbon black, 3% of pigment, and the rest is filler.

[0026] A method for preparing a fire-resistant and weather-resistant polypropylene powder coating, comprising the following steps:

[0027] S1: Weigh the proportion, weigh the materials according to the above components;

[0028] S2: preparing a graft copolymer, mixing polypropylene and maleic anhydride evenly, placing it in a grinder, grinding it into 5 μm particles, extracting with chloroform as an extractant, drying, and cooling to obtain a polypropylene graft copolymer;

The invention relates to the technical field of macromolecular materials and particularly relates to a fireproof and weather-resistant polypropylene powdery coating material. The fireproof and weather-resistant polypropylene powdery coating material is prepared from the ingredients in percentage by mass: 40% to 55% of polypropylene, 12% to 15% of polyamide resin, 0.2% to 1.0% of maleic anhydride,4% to 7% of flame retardant, 0.2% to 0.4% of zinc oxide, 0.2% to 1.0% of antioxidant, 0.2% to 1.0% of photostabilizer, 0.8% to 1.1% of titanate coupler, 1.2% to 2.0% of xylene, 0.2% to 0.5% of carbonblack, 3% to 6% of pigment and the balance of filler. The invention further discloses a preparation method of the fireproof and weather-resistant polypropylene powdery coating material. The method comprises the following production steps: S1: performing weighing and proportioning; and S2: preparing a grafted copolymer. The fireproof and weather-resistant polypropylene powdery coating material andthe preparation method thereof have the beneficial effects that the formula is reasonable, a halogen-free environment-friendly flame retardant is used, the pollution to human bodies and environments caused by halogen ingredients is avoided, meanwhile, the release of halogen elements during lighting and heating is also avoided, the preparation process is easy to achieve, and the operation is simple.

technical field [0001] The invention relates to the technical field of polymer materials, in particular to a fire-proof and weather-resistant polypropylene powder coating and a preparation method thereof. Background technique [0002] Polypropylene is a thermoplastic resin produced by the polymerization of propylene. According to the arrangement of the methyl group, it can be divided into three types: isotactic polypropylene, atactic polypropylene and syndiotactic polypropylene. Polypropylene is non-toxic, tasteless, low density, strength, rigidity, hardness and heat resistance are all better than low-pressure polyethylene, and can be used at around 100 °C. It has good dielectric properties and high-frequency insulation and is not affected by humidity, but it becomes brittle at low temperature, not wear-resistant, and easy to age.
